Re: Upgrading Tutorial For Verizon XV6900!!! Radio 3.42.30 with working GPS

^ Yes, if you look back in some previous posts on the Beta ROM leaked. Many of us on Verizon experienced a "one time" radio upgrade problem where our phones could not be authenticated. A call to customer service will straighten the situation out. It's likely to be one of two things:

1. A-Key missing: I've heard mixed statements on this,... some say that Verizon doesn't use the A-Key anymore,... don't know, don't care, just wanna be happy and have it work!!

2. Dataport Reset: Some say that when your device was active with an ESN / MDN / MIN on the Verizon network and your radio rom was replaced, it left the dataport in a suspended state on the Verizon side and they are unable to program (using *22899, 01, 03, or any other combo).

Regardless, one surefire way to avoid having to make the call is to activate another PPC phone on your acct before flashing the radio ROM. For instance, I used my 6800 and activated it via vzw.com online activation (free of charge) -> flashed my ROM on my 6900 -> reactived it online -> dialed *22899 -> did a HARD RESET.

Hope that helps,... again,... debate is still out about what EXACTLY causes the problem with authentication,... but if you get stuck,... just call Verizon and they'll get you back on the network.
